| Aug 1, 2017 | R.PR | REGISTERED-PRINCIPAL REGISTER | Your trademark is registered on the Principal Register — the strongest form of federal trademark protection. You may use the ® symbol for the covered goods and services. Maintenance filings (Section 8 and renewals) are required to keep the registration alive. |
| May 16, 2017 | PUBO | PUBLISHED FOR OPPOSITION | Your mark was published in the USPTO Official Gazette for a 30-day opposition window. During that period, third parties who believe they would be harmed can file an opposition. If no opposition is filed, prosecution usually continues toward registration or a Notice of Allowance. |

| Sep 13, 2016 | CNRT | NON-FINAL ACTION WRITTEN | A non-final Office Action means the USPTO examining attorney has raised at least one issue with your trademark application but has not made a final decision. You usually have three months to respond with arguments, amendments, or evidence. Missing the deadline can abandon the application. |
